User/Online Information
Okay... I'm trying to install phpbb using the port, and everything seems to go fine... I read the directions over and over, did everything I should have done, but after everything is done, I try to look at the forums, and I get:
General Error
Could not obtain user/online information

This is all off a fresh vanilla install. Clean phpnuke install, then I add on the phpbb port.

What am I doing wrong?

Soudns like you are missing a couple of the files that came with the PHPBB port. Make sure when you extracted it that everythign is there. You shoudl have

html folder
inside it should be
admin
includes
blocks
language
modules
themes
upgrade and one file called modules.php

make sure you used all the fiels in the port and overwrite your existing ones.

If that is not the problem, then it may be that the Database did not get created correctly and would warrant a reinstall of the port. Another thing is make sure you CHMOD your Forums fodler 777 so that during the install process the config.php file is written to that directory.
